Tommy's Locksmith

641 Camino De Los Mares San ClementeCA92673
Map

Open Map

Description

Tommy's Locksmith is located at 641 Camino De Los Mares, San Clemente, CA. This business specializes in Locksmiths.
by merchantcircle on May 19, 2015 from merchantcircle